Altadis USA, Inc. v. Sea Star Line, LLC, et al.
Subject:
-
Carmack Amendment, Admiralty, Carriers, Shipping, Bills of Lading
- Does the Carmack Amendment, 49 U.S.C. section 14706, apply to the inland leg of a multimodal shipment to a place in the United States from a place in a territory of the United States, as provided in 49 U.S.C. section 13501(1)(C), even if the inland carrier does not issue a separate bill of lading for the inland leg?
- U.S. Court of Appeals - 11th Circuit
Opinion Filed: August 7, 2006
- United States Supreme Court, Cert. Granted: January 5, 2007
